1. Field of the Invention
The present invention relates to delta-sigma modulators and in particular to multi-bit delta-sigma modulators that employ spectral shaping of circuit errors in internal digital-to-analog converters.
2. Description of the Related Art
Over-sampling delta-sigma modulators are widely used in prior art to achieve high-resolution analog-to-digital conversion despite using a coarse quantizer.
Throughout this disclosure, “(n)” is used to denote a timing index of states or signals of a discrete-time system. When a sampling rate of a modulator input signal x(n) is much higher than a bandwidth of the information of interest, a delta-sigma modulator can spectrally shape its quantization error and greatly suppress its power in the frequency band of interest. Therefore, the delta-sigma modulator can have a high in-band signal-to-quantization-noise-ratio (SQNR) despite using a coarse quantization (i.e., using a small N for the quantizer 150, the second DAC 160 and the first DAC 170 in
In the early days of the history of delta-sigma modulators, 1-bit data conversion (i.e., N=1 for the quantizer 150, the second DAC 160 and the first DAC 170 in
While there have been many works in the prior art that address the problem of circuit errors in a multi-bit DAC used in a delta-sigma modulator, these works generally involve extensive usage of complex digital algorithms. As a result, they are not highly amenable to very high-speed applications. What is needed is a simple digital algorithm to effectively suppress the circuit errors caused by the non-linearity of a multi-bit DAC in a delta-sigma modulator.
The present invention solves these and other problems by providing a multi-bit delta-sigma modulator that uses a digital circuit comprising a ternary DAC to generate a feedback signal, thereby reducing non-linearity errors typically associated with a multi-bit feedback DAC. In one embodiment, the multi-bit delta-sigma modulator comprises a first summation circuit, a first integrator circuit, a second summation circuit, a filter circuit, a quantizer and a feedback circuit. The first summation circuit generates a first intermediate signal based on a summation of a first set of signals that includes a modulator input signal and a first feedback signal. The first integrator circuit integrates the first intermediate signal to generate a first integrated signal. The second summation circuit generates a second intermediate signal based on a weighted sum of a second set of signals that includes the first integrated signal and a second feedback signal. The filter circuit includes a second integrator circuit and processes the second intermediate signal to generate a filtered signal. The quantizer digitizes the filtered signal to generate an N-bit (or multi-bit) modulator output signal (e.g., N is an integer greater than one).
The feedback circuit receives the N-bit modulator output signal to generate the first feedback signal using a ternary DAC in a first feedback path. The feedback circuit further comprises an (N−1)-bit DAC in a second feedback path. In one embodiment, the second feedback path generates an additional feedback signal that is provided as part of the first set of signals to the first summation circuit. In another embodiment, the second feedback path generates the second feedback signal that is provided to the second summation circuit.
In one embodiment, the feedback circuit further comprises an (N−1)-bit accumulator that receives (N−1)-bit least significant bits of the N-bit modulator output signal. The accumulator comprises an (N−1)-bit adder and a delay element to generate an (N−1)-bit cumulative sum signal and a 1-bit carry signal. A 1-bit adder receives the 1-bit carry signal and a most significant bit of the N-bit modulator output signal to generate a 2-bit ternary signal that is provided as an input to the ternary DAC in the first feedback path to generate the first feedback signal. In one embodiment, an output of the (N−1)-bit adder is provided as an input to the (N−1)-bit DAC and an output of the (N−1)-bit DAC is provided to a differentiator to generate the additional feedback signal for the first summation circuit. In another embodiment, a delayed version of the output of the (N−1)-bit adder is provided to the (N−1)-bit DAC and an output of the (N−1)-bit DAC is multiplied by a scaling factor to generate the second feedback signal for the second summation circuit.
In one embodiment, the second set of signals further includes a third feedback signal. For example, an N-bit DAC can be configured to receive the N-bit modulator output signal and to generate the third feedback signal that is provided to the second summation circuit. Additional feedback paths coupled between the modulator output and one of the summation circuits or the filter circuit are possible.
In one embodiment, the filter circuit further includes a third summation circuit that is configured to generate a third intermediate signal based on a weighted sum of a third set of signals including an output of the second integrator circuit and an input of the second integrator circuit. Alternately, the third set of signals can include the output of the second integrator circuit and an output of the second summation circuit. Other feed forward compensation paths that bypass one or more of the summation circuits are also possible.
In one embodiment, the filter circuit includes at least one additional summation circuit and at least one additional integrator circuit to increase an order of the multi-bit delta-sigma modulator. The integrators in the multi-bit delta-sigma modulator can be continuous-time integrators or discrete-time integrators. For example, a discrete-time integrator can be a differential switch-capacitor integrator implemented using a pair of input capacitors, a differential operational amplifier, a pair of feedback capacitors, and a plurality of switches controlled by a plurality of clock signals. In one embodiment, the first summation circuit is combined with the first integrator circuit in a single differential switch-capacitor circuit with a first pair of capacitors coupled to the modulator input signal, a second pair of capacitors coupled to an output of the ternary DAC, a pair of feedback capacitors, a differential operational amplifier and a plurality of switches controlled by a plurality of clock signals. Similarly, the second summation circuit can be combined with the second integrator circuit in a single switch-capacitor circuit with the weighted sum of the second set of signals implemented by setting a capacitor ratio in the single switch-capacitor circuit.
In one embodiment, the ternary DAC is implemented in a differential circuit topology using two 3-to-1 multiplexers. For example, the 2-bit ternary signal provided to the input of the ternary DAC is coupled to select lines of both 3-to-1 multiplexers. Three reference voltages are provided in a different order to input terminals for each of the 3-to-1 multiplexers. The first 3-to-1 multiplexer generates a positive end of a differential signal and the second 3-to-1 multiplexer generates a negative end of the differential signal.
In one embodiment, a method for suppressing circuit errors associated with an N-bit feedback DAC in a multi-bit delta-sigma modulator comprises replacing the N-bit feedback DAC with an (N−1)-bit DAC and a ternary DAC. The method comprises performing a first weighted summation on a first set of signals including a modulator input signal and a first feedback signal to generate a first intermediate signal. The first intermediate signal is then integrated to generate a first integrated signal. The method further comprises performing a second weighted summation on a second set of signals including the first integrated signal and a second feedback signal to generate a second intermediate signal. The second intermediate signal is filtered (e.g., integrated) to generate a filtered signal. The filtered signal is digitized to generate an N-bit modulator output signal with N being an integer greater than one. A cumulative summation on (N−1) least significant bits of the N-bit modulator output signal is performed to generate an (N−1)-bit sum signal and a 1-bit carry signal. The 1-bit carry signal is added to a most significant bit of the N-bit modulator output signal to generate a 2-bit ternary signal. The ternary DAC converts the 2-bit ternary signal into the first feedback signal.
In one embodiment, the (N−1)-bit sum signal is converted into the second feedback signal using a feedback path comprising the (N−1)-bit DAC. For example, an (N−1)-bit adder is used to add the (N−1) least significant bits of the N-bit modulator output signal with the (N−1)-bit sum signal. An output of the (N−1)-bit adder is delayed to generate the (N−1)-bit sum signal that is provided to an input of the (N−1)-bit DAC. An output of the (N−1)-bit DAC may be scaled to generate the second feedback signal. In an alternate embodiment, the output of the (N−1)-bit adder is provided to the (N−1)-bit DAC and the output of the (N−1)-bit DAC is differentiated to generate an additional feedback signal that is combined with the first set of signals to generate the first intermediate signal. Other feedback signals can be generated by performing a digital-to-analog conversion of the N-bit modulator output signal. The multi-bit delta-sigma modulator can also use feed forward compensation to process the modulator input signal.
For purposes of summarizing the invention, certain aspects, advantages, and novel features of the invention have been described herein. It is to be understood that not necessarily all such advantages may be achieved in accordance with any particular embodiment of the invention. Thus, the invention may be embodied or carried out in a manner that achieves or optimizes one advantage or group of advantages as taught herein without necessarily achieving other advantages as may be taught or suggested herein.
A general architecture that implements the various features of the invention will now be described with reference to the drawings. The drawings and the associated descriptions are provided to illustrate embodiments of the invention and not to limit the scope of the invention. Throughout the drawings, reference numbers are re-used to indicate correspondence between referenced elements.
The present invention relates to a method and an apparatus for reducing circuit errors associated with a feedback DAC in a multi-bit delta-sigma modulator. While the specifications describe several example embodiments of the invention, it should be understood that the invention can be implemented in many ways and is not limited to the particular examples described below or to the particular manner in which any features of such examples are implemented.
The multi-bit delta-sigma modulator 200A further comprises a filter circuit 240 to process the second intermediate signal r2(n) to generate a filtered signal I2(n).
The multi-bit delta-sigma modulator 200A comprises multiple feedback circuits. A first feedback circuit 295A generates the first feedback signal a1(n) and second feedback signal a′2(n) that is provided to the first summation circuit 210A. A second feedback circuit 260 generates the third feedback signal a3(n) that is provided to the second summation circuit 230A. Additional feedback circuits can be used to generate additional feedback signals for the first summation circuit 210A, the second summation circuit 230A or additional summation circuits in the filter circuit 240. In one embodiment, the second feedback circuit 260 and any additional feedback circuits are N-bit DACs with inputs coupled to the N-bit modulator output signal y(n).
In one embodiment, the first feedback circuit 295A comprises an (N−1)-bit adder 280, a delay circuit (e.g., a unit-sample delay element) 265, an (N−1)-bit DAC 270, a differentiator 275A, a 1-bit adder 293 and a ternary DAC 290. The (N−1)-bit adder 280 along with the delay circuit 265 perform a cumulative summation on (N−1) least significant bits of the N-bit modulator output signal (i.e., yL(n)) to generate an (N−1)-bit sum signal s(n) and a 1-bit carry signal c(n). The (N−1)-bit sum signal s(n) is provided to the delay circuit 265 to generate a delayed sum signal s(n−1) that is provided to an input of the (N−1)-bit adder 280. The (N−1)-bit sum signal s(n) is also provided to the (N−1)-bit DAC 270 to generate an analog output a2(n) that is further processed by the differentiator 275A to be the second feedback signal a′2(n). The 1-bit carry signal c(n) and a most significant bit of the N-bit modulator output signal (i.e., yM(n)) is provided to the 1-bit adder 293 to generate a 2-bit ternary signal d(n). The ternary DAC 290 processes the ternary signal d(n) to generate the first feedback signal a1(n).
In comparing the multi-bit delta-sigma modulator 200A in
For example, the N-bit modulator output signal y(n) has 2N possible values: {0, 1, 2, . . . 2N−1}. Assuming for now that all of the DACs in
f
1(n)=y(n)·Δ (1)
In the modulator of
a′
2(n)=a2(n)−a2(n−1) (2)
The (N−1) least significant bits of the N-bit modulator output signal and the most significant bit of the N-bit modulator output signal can be represented by the following mathematical expressions:
y
L(n)=mod(y(n),2N−1) (3)
y
M(n)=[y(n)−yL(n)]/2N−1 (4)
The (N−1)-bit adder 280 along with the unit-sample delay 265 perform a cumulative summation on the (N−1) least significant bits of the N-bit modulator output signal to generate the (N−1)-bit sum signal s(n) and the 1-bit carry signal c(n). The (N−1)-bit sum signal s(n) and the 1-bit carry signal c(n) can be represented by the following mathematical expressions:
s(n)=mod(yL(n)+s(n−1),2N−1) (5)
c(n)=[yL(n)+s(n−1)−s(n)]/2N−1 (6)
The 2-bit ternary signal d(n) is a sum of c(n) and yM(n) as shown in the following equation:
d(n)=c(n)+yM(n) (7)
The weight of the LSB of the (N−1)-bit sum signal s(n) is also approximately Δ, but the weight of the 1-bit carry signal c(n) is approximately 2N−1 times higher since it represents the carry from the (N−1)-bit adder 280. The weight of yM(n) is also 2N−1 times higher since it is the most significant bit of the N-bit modulator output signal y(n). Thus, the analog output signal a2(n) from the (N−1)-bit DAC 270 and the first feedback signal a1(n) in
a
2(n)=s(n)·Δ (8)
a
1(n)=d(n)·(2N−1Δ)=[c(n)+yM(n)]·(2N−1Δ) (9)
Based on equations (2) and (8), the second feedback signal a′2(n) in
a′
2(n)=a2(n)−a2(n−1)=s(n)Δ−s(n−1)Δ (10)
Based on equations (10), (9), (6) and (4), the second feedback signal a′2(n) in
From equations (1) and (11), the first feedback signal f1(n) in
f
1(n)=a′2(n)+a1(n) (12)
When DACs are not ideal, the multi-bit delta-sigma modulator 200A of
The multi-bit delta-sigma modulator 200A of
The output of the ternary DAC 290 is provided to the first summation circuit 210A. Thus, any circuit errors from the ternary DAC 290 will introduce additional noises at the input of the first summation circuit 210A. Any additional noises will be affected by the same transfer characteristics as the modulator input signal. Thus, the in-band components of any additional noises from the ternary DAC 290 cannot be suppressed at the modulator output. However, the ternary DAC 290 can be inherently linear with minimal non-linearity related circuit errors when implemented in a fully differential circuit topology. Therefore, the modulator output signal in
In
The multi-bit delta-sigma modulator 200B comprises a first feedback circuit 295B that generates the first feedback signal a1(n) for the first summation circuit 210B and the second feedback signal 0.5a″2(n−1) for the second summation circuit 230B. A second feedback circuit (e.g., an N-bit DAC) 260 generates the third feedback signal a3(n) that is also provided to the second summation circuit 230B.
In one embodiment, the first feedback circuit 295B comprises an (N−1)-bit adder 280, a delay circuit 265, an (N−1)-bit DAC 270, a scaling factor 275B, a 1-bit adder 293 and a ternary DAC 290. The (N−1)-bit adder 280 along with the delay circuit 265 perform a cumulative summation on (N−1) least significant bits of the N-bit modulator output signal (i.e., yL(n)) to generate an (N−1)-bit sum signal s(n) and a 1-bit carry signal c(n). The (N−1)-bit sum signal s(n) is provided to the delay circuit 265 to generate a delayed sum signal s(n−1) that is provided to an input of the (N−1)-bit adder 280. The delayed sum signal s(n−1) is also provided to the (N−1)-bit DAC 270 to generate a delayed analog output a″2(n−1) that is scaled by the scaling factor 275B to be the second feedback signal 0.5a″2(n−1). The 1-bit carry signal c(n) and a most significant bit of the N-bit modulator output signal (i.e., yM(n)) is provided to the 1-bit adder 293 to generate a 2-bit ternary signal d(n). The ternary DAC 290 processes the ternary signal d(n) to generate the first feedback signal a1(n).
The multi-bit delta-sigma modulator 200B of
By way of example,
While certain embodiments of the inventions have been described, these embodiments have been presented by way of example only, and are not intended to limit the scope of the inventions. Indeed, the novel methods and systems described herein may be embodied in a variety of other forms; furthermore, various omissions, substitutions, and changes in the form of the methods and systems described herein may be made without departing from the spirit of the inventions. The accompanying claims and their equivalents are intended to cover such forms or modifications as would fall within the scope and spirit of the inventions.
The present application claims priority benefits under 35 U.S.C. §119(e) from U.S. Provisional Application No. 60/863,134, filed on Oct. 27, 2006, entitled “Multi-Bit Delta-Sigma Modulator and Method Thereof,” the entirety of which is incorporated herein by reference.
Number | Date | Country | |
---|---|---|---|
60863134 | Oct 2006 | US |